I'm getting ready to quilt one of my quilt tops, which has a lot of white in it (similar to yours). I'm going to do it on my Brothers machine. I'm terrified to mark the white parts. It is Kona 100% cotton (pre washed). I tried my purple marker on a spare piece and it disappeared. That's good news. However, I know from past FMQ that if you sew over some of these pens, the ink does wash out or disappear.

What did you mark your white fabric with and did you do it on a long arm or domestic machine? Thank you.

Yolajean: Believe it or not, I don't bother to mark my quilts. I use a decorative serpentine on the edges, but all the white I did FMQ and this turned out the best I have ever done so far in my quilting journey. I picture a teardrop and just keep going. I really like seeing feathers on the quilts, so I try to do better each time. Did all of this on my Janome 6600P, and no hand stitching at all. Not my thing.
